#8692From: Tony MuscarellaDec 9, 1990 10:00 PM
Since the time I've started following C= stock (NYSE Symbol CBU)in 1984, it traditionally goes up around Thanksgiving, hits a peak just before or after New Year's Day, and starts tumbling shortly thereafter. I attribute that to investors' notion of Commodore, International as a toy computer company. In any case, don't take the ups and downs of a company's stock too literally; prices go down on good news all the time (such as when investors expect GREAT news)… Signed, Tony "I lost money on CBU stock" M. 🙁 ..tony m…
